  • Airport Exterme 802.11n Wi-Fi  MC340LL/A not sure about some settings  ?

    Yesterday I bought a Airport Extreme ( Base Station ) 802.11n Wi-Fi MC340LL/A ( Model No. A1354 )
    I have managed to figure out most of the setting in the Airport Utility ( Setup Guide that came with the Airport Extreme is No help with details about any settings except the Very Basic ones ) and My wireless network is setup and working but May need tweaking for even better performance.
    But there are some settings/choices I'm not familiar with and Not quite sure what options I need and don't need.
    My Network - No Network Disk Connected, Guest Network or Files being Shared
    ( at least not for now )
    Connected through wireless access - ( WPA2 Personal Security )
    MacBook 2.26GHz Intel Core 2 Duo (13-inch, Late 2009) –
    Model A1342 Polycarbonate Unibody ( MC207LL/A )
    OS X Snow Leopard 10.6.4
    Roku digital streaming video player (also known as the Netflix Player by Roku)
    HP Photosmart Plus B209a-m Wireless Printer
    Connected Via Ethernet -
    Dell OptiPlex Desktop PC
    Windows XP Professional SP3
    First Setting I'm not sure of - Internet Connection - Connection Sharing
    For now I have it set to Share Public IP address - Is this correct for my Network Setup with The Airport Extreme being the only router being used ?
    Other two choices are Distribute A Range of IP Addresses and ( Off ) Bridge Mode
    [IMG]http://i134.photobucket.com/albums/q100/Blueimac/Screenshot2010-07-30at25653PM.j pg[/IMG]
    Next Setting - Wireless - Wireless Network Options ( Very Confusing )
    Settings I have Enabled
    [IMG]http://i134.photobucket.com/albums/q100/Blueimac/Screenshot2010-07-30at35722PM.j pg[/IMG]
    I've read online about Multicast Rate, Use Wide Channels and Use Interference Robustness but still not sure how I should use these setting and at what level.

    +For now I have it set to Share Public IP address - Is this correct for my Network Setup with The Airport Extreme being the only router being used ?+
    This would be the correct setting if the AirPort Extreme is connected to a simple modem (one ethernet port).
    *Settings I have Enabled*
    5 GHz name indicates that you have elected to use the option to assign a separate name to the 5 GHz network. This will allow you to "tell" compatible computers to connect to that network, rather than the slower 2.4 GHz network
    Use Wide Channels is recommended for 5 GHz operation.
    Interference Robustness often does more harm than good and should not be used unless you know you are in a area with a lot of wireless networks and you feel that your network is experiencing interference issues from a nearby network.

  • Not sure about memory type

    Hi All - I have a Mac mini G4 1.5 Ghz processor. Currently have 512mb DDR SDRAM and would like to upgrade to 1GB. I went to the Crucial web site and they indicated a DDR PC2700 chip. When checking the memory type currently in my mac (512) it says it is a Type:DDR SDRAM Speed:PC3200U-30330. It sounds to me that the PC2700 is NOT a match to the PC3200U-30330?? - I'm not sure if I'm inerpreting it correctly. I've noticed in my searches that there doesn;t seem to be much info on the 1.5ghz machine. I'd just like some verification on the chip before I order. Any thoughts?

    Welcome to Apple Discussions!
    PC2700 RAM is the correct type for all the G4 minis, including your 1.5 model. However, many minis were sold with PC3200 memory, which is also compatible, though the faster RAM doesn't improve system performance in any way since it's clocked back to match the system's bus speed - which is designed for the PC2700 spec.
    Thus you can use either.

  • Not sure about upgrading from Leopard to Snow Leopard, Sugguest??

    I am thinking about upgrade from 10.5 to Snow leopard, but afraid anything would go wrong, which I can't afford that. Beside my leopard runs perfectly fine now. The only reason I am thinking about Snow leopard is I wants to install Win7 through BootCamp to open up some application only available in Windows.
    There are so many problems from what I read so far for upgrading. I am just wondering if the benefits is more than the troubles?
    Here is what I am scared of:
    1. lose the programs/applications I have on leopard.
    2. lose the files, program setting I have.
    3. SL create crazy problem that I cannot solve.
    Any suggestions? Thanks!!

    Here is what I am scared of:
    1. lose the programs/applications I have on leopard.
    Shouldn't happen, but if anything goes wrong you could lose everything. You need to be prepared with installers and serial numbers with all your applications. This is not specific to this situation, you need that at all times. Your hard drive could decide to die tomorrow, and then where would you be?
    2. lose the files, program setting I have.
    See my answer to #1. You must have backups for any data files you aren't willing to lose. If you don't have backups, that should now be your new highest priority in life if you value your data. See my [Mac Backup Guide|http://www.reedcorner.net/thomas/guides/backups>.
    3. SL create crazy problem that I cannot solve.
    Make sure your computer meets [Snow Leopard system requirements|http://www.apple.com/macosx/specs.html], and make sure your software is compatible:
    http://snowleopard.wikidot.com/
    You should also check any hardware, like printers, scanners, etc, to be sure that there are SL-compatible drivers. Also, it should go without saying that you should [repair the hard drive with Disk Utility|http://support.apple.com/kb/TS1417] before any system install or update, though many people don't actually know that, so it must be said. If your system isn't problem-free, don't consider any system updates or upgrades until the problems are solved.
